Ca2+-dependent hydrophobic-interaction chromatography. Isolation of a novel Ca2+-binding protein and protein kinase C from bovine brain.

作者信息

Walsh M P, Valentine K A, Ngai P K, Carruthers C A, Hollenberg M D

出版信息

Biochem J. 1984 Nov 15;224(1):117-27. doi: 10.1042/bj2240117.

Abstract

Several bovine brain proteins have been found to interact with a hydrophobic chromatography resin (phenyl-Sepharose CL-4B) in a Ca2+-dependent manner. These include calmodulin, the Ca2+/phospholipid-dependent protein kinase (protein kinase C) and a novel Ca2+-binding protein that has now been purified to electrophoretic homogeneity. This latter protein is acidic (pI 5.1) and, like calmodulin and some other high-affinity Ca2+-binding proteins, exhibits a Ca2+-dependent mobility shift on sodium dodecyl sulphate/polyacrylamide-gel electrophoresis, with an apparent Mr of 22 000 in the absence of Ca2+ and Mr 21 000 in the presence of Ca2+. This novel calciprotein is distinct from known Ca2+-binding proteins on the basis of Mr under denaturing conditions, Cleveland peptide mapping and amino acid composition analysis. It may be a member of the calmodulin superfamily of Ca2+-binding proteins. This calciprotein does not activate two calmodulin-dependent enzymes, namely cyclic nucleotide phosphodiesterase and myosin light-chain kinase, nor does it have any effect on protein kinase C. It may be a Ca2+-dependent regulatory protein of an as-yet-undefined enzymic activity. The Ca2+/phospholipid-dependent protein kinase is also readily purified by Ca2+-dependent hydrophobic-interaction chromatography followed by ion-exchange chromatography, during which it is easily separated from calmodulin. A preparation of protein kinase C that lacks contaminating kinase or phosphatase activities is thereby obtained rapidly and simply. Such a preparation is ideal for the study of phosphorylation reactions catalysed in vitro by protein kinase C.

摘要

已发现几种牛脑蛋白能以钙离子依赖的方式与疏水层析树脂(苯基琼脂糖凝胶CL - 4B)相互作用。这些蛋白包括钙调蛋白、钙离子/磷脂依赖性蛋白激酶(蛋白激酶C)以及一种新型钙离子结合蛋白,该蛋白现已纯化至电泳纯。后一种蛋白呈酸性(pI 5.1),与钙调蛋白及其他一些高亲和力钙离子结合蛋白一样,在十二烷基硫酸钠/聚丙烯酰胺凝胶电泳中表现出钙离子依赖性迁移率变化,在无钙离子时表观分子量为22000,有钙离子时为21000。基于变性条件下的分子量、克利夫兰肽图谱分析和氨基酸组成分析,这种新型钙结合蛋白与已知的钙离子结合蛋白不同。它可能是钙离子结合蛋白钙调蛋白超家族的一员。这种钙结合蛋白不会激活两种钙调蛋白依赖性酶,即环核苷酸磷酸二酯酶和肌球蛋白轻链激酶,对蛋白激酶C也没有任何影响。它可能是一种尚未明确其酶活性的钙离子依赖性调节蛋白。钙离子/磷脂依赖性蛋白激酶也可通过钙离子依赖的疏水相互作用层析随后进行离子交换层析轻松纯化,在此过程中它很容易与钙调蛋白分离。由此可快速简便地获得一种不含污染性激酶或磷酸酶活性的蛋白激酶C制剂。这种制剂非常适合用于研究蛋白激酶C在体外催化的磷酸化反应。
